Kerala floats company for monorail projects

Kochi: Kerala Mono Rail Corporation, a new company, has been floated to implement two separate monorail projects - one in Thiruvananthapuram and another in Kozhikode, said Chief Minister Oommen Chandy yesterday.
“The detailed project report for the land acquisition has been submitted by the government,” said Chandy while inaugurating the Infrastructure Conference (IC) 2012 here.
Rejecting all speculation about the Kochi Metro, Chandy said the Delhi Metro Rail Corporation will definitely take up the proposed project and its former chief E. Sreedhaaran will be heading it.
“Infrastructure possibilities should be explored to the maximum for all-round development in the state and today’s conference is the step towards that. Infrastructure development will be done keeping in mind the environment aspects,” he added.
To make things smooth and to achieve speed in the public works department, its four-decade-old manual has been now revised.
“The state government has granted `46.92bn for upgradation and rehabilitation of 1,204km of selected roads in the state,” said PWD Minister V K Ebrahim Kunju. 
 
Ajit Pawar to be Maharashtra deputy chief minister again
 
Mumbai: Nationalist Congress Party (NCP) leader Ajit Pawar will rejoin the Maharashtra cabinet as deputy chief minister today, days after he got a clean chit in the alleged irrigation scam in the state.
Pawar will be sworn-in 9.30am today by Governor K Sankaranarayanan, a top Raj Bhavan official said.
Pawar, nephew of NCP chief Sharad Pawar, had quit in a huff on September 25 after his name cropped up in the alleged scam.
